Cloud Run- the rise of serverless and containerization
#1about 2 minutes
Understanding the serverless model and its common challenges
Serverless offers an operational model with no infrastructure management and a pay-for-usage cost model, but common pain points include cold starts and vendor lock-in.
#2about 1 minute
Bringing the benefits of serverless to containerized applications
Cloud Run combines the flexibility of containers with the operational benefits of serverless, allowing you to deploy applications to production in seconds.
#3about 1 minute
Comparing Cloud Run to Cloud Functions and App Engine
Unlike source-based options like Cloud Functions or App Engine, Cloud Run is container-based, offering greater flexibility for HTTP services and async jobs.
#4about 5 minutes
Deploying a simple Node.js application using gcloud CLI
A live demonstration shows how to deploy a containerized "Hello World" application from a local folder to a public HTTPS endpoint using a single gcloud command.
#5about 3 minutes
Breaking down the pay-per-use billing model
Cloud Run's pricing is based on CPU, memory, and request count, with billing calculated in 100-millisecond increments for the duration of active requests.
#6about 2 minutes
Using custom dependencies and binaries in your application
Cloud Run allows you to package any dependency, library, or binary within your container, providing more flexibility than traditional function-as-a-service platforms.
#7about 2 minutes
Managing deployments with traffic splitting and revisions
Cloud Run supports safe, gradual rollouts by allowing you to split traffic between different immutable revisions of your service.
#8about 1 minute
Achieving application portability and avoiding vendor lock-in
By using the standard container format, Cloud Run ensures your application is portable and can be deployed anywhere, from on-premise to other cloud vendors.
#9about 4 minutes
Practical strategies for minimizing and managing cold starts
Reduce cold start latency by using lean base images, warming up a global cache on the first request, and configuring minimum instances to keep containers on standby.
#10about 3 minutes
Understanding autoscaling behavior and its potential risks
Services can scale from zero to thousands of instances automatically, which is powerful but creates a risk of high costs from uncontrolled retries or unwanted traffic.
#11about 5 minutes
Configuring concurrency to optimize cost and performance
Adjusting the number of concurrent requests per container instance is a key lever for balancing performance and cost, as higher concurrency requires fewer running instances.
#12about 1 minute
Using a load balancer for multi-region deployments
Deploy the same service to multiple regions and use a global load balancer to automatically route users to the closest instance, reducing latency.
#13about 4 minutes
Deploying a WebSocket application using buildpacks
A live demo shows how to deploy a real-time whiteboard application using WebSockets, leveraging buildpacks to automatically create a container without a Dockerfile.
#14about 4 minutes
Automating deployments with a custom Cloud Build pipeline
A demonstration of a `cloudbuild.yaml` file shows how to define multi-step build, push, and deploy pipelines for more complex CI/CD automation.
#15about 2 minutes
A summary of Cloud Run's key features and benefits
Cloud Run offers a simple developer experience, auto-scaling, built-in redundancy, and support for modern protocols like HTTP/2, WebSockets, and gRPC.
